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$2,322 per month in Vanderhoof vs $845 in Chiang Mai, rent included.

A couple spends around $3,354 per month in Vanderhoof vs $1,323 in Chiang Mai, rent included.

A family of three spends $4,386 per month in Vanderhoof vs $1,802 in Chiang Mai, rent included.

Vanderhoof costs about 175% more than Chiang Mai, driven mainly by Eating Out.

Vanderhoof sits 73% above the global median, while Chiang Mai is 37% below – they fall on opposite sides of the world average.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$1,313 in Vanderhoof versus $435 in Chiang Mai.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 371% higher in Vanderhoof,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$71 in Vanderhoof versus $18 in Chiang Mai.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$368 vs $244 – making Chiang Mai the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
